If journalists write history’s first draft, their efforts demand extensive revision to account for both new information and the consequences of events as they emerge. Trends only come into view over a much longer term. What seemed important at first often matters less than other things that bring larger patterns into focus. Charles Maier builds on more than fifty years of scholarship to highlight important trends over the long twentieth century in The Project-State and Its Rivals.
